12 Top Cooker/Oven Repairs Problems

Your oven is great when it works but when it goes wrong, what a frustration… below we have a list of the top 12 issues we get called out for, click each title to provide more information on oven repairs.

1. Cooker Clock Not Set!

When the clock is not set correctly the main oven will not start & looks like it’s actually dead, some people confuse this with a selector switch or thermostatic problem, then in fact just resetting the clock by pressing one or two buttons on the left-hand side and one of the two right ones will cure the problem!

2. Oven Door Doesn’t Close Tight!

This is normally confused with being a door seal problem, however normally under closer inspection, it’s actually the door hinge or receptor that are worn with age, it only has to be worn slightly to have a gap of 5mm at the opening. Of course, on some it’s the actual spring that has worn.

3. Oven Door Seal Broken!

We get called upon very often to repair these issues, however, it’s a simple thing that can be remedied by the user by simply pulling the seal away from the unit and replacing it with a new door seal. You simply pull up & out, you’ll notice they typically clip in at each corner!

4. No Heat In Oven Compartment!

Usually, this is diagnosed by the user as cold air only in the oven or no heat or it won’t come on, this typically means the heater/element has become open circuit. This will need an engineer with replacement parts to be called!

5. My Oven Isn’t Getting Hot Enough!

Normally users complain that their oven is taking an exceptional amount of time to heat up e.g. pizza takes 30-40 mins instead of 14mins or the roast takes 6 hours instead of 2 hours… Very Frustrating when happens, but typically means the fan motor has gone weak or seized up, will need an appliance repairman to supply new motor & replace!

6. Electric Tripped While Cooking!

This normally means that the heater/element filament has lost its insulation or warped inside the earthed casing & touched the casing, this can be seen when you have a visual on the element as a split or cauliflower-like bulge on the casing. It can also show as a white powder/dust covering the inside of the oven compartment.

7. Cooker Cut Out While I Was Cooking!

This could be as simple as a faulty fuse, so just reset in the fusebox. However, it could also be a melted terminal block on the rear of the oven where the wires join the oven. This can be caused by not regularly serviced or by not being wired properly on installation! Simply call an oven repairman to renew the terminal block!

8. My Oven Is Burning Everything So Quickly!

An oven burning everything normally means the thermostat has gotten weak and is ineffective in activating the switch which controls the power to the heater/element… defiantly best to get an engineer because of lots of wires & a strip-down of the oven!

9. The Oven Control Knobs Are Melting Or Hot To Touch!

This is typically due to the cooling fan which redistributes the hot air from the rear of the oven and blows it across the top of the oven keeping the circuits, wires & oven controls safe from melting.

If it is working you will feel the air in the gap between the oven & fascia.

10. My Hob Wont Regulate Or Simmer!

We also hear that it boils everything or burns all my pans, this typically means that the regulator has welded itself inside. Call an appliance repairman to replace it with a new regulator switch.

11. My Hob Ring Wont Turn On.

This is the opposite of the regulator welding shut, this time it’s open, this is quite rare though.

12. My Grill Won’t Turn On!

This could be a range of things from the element to the selector switch or thermostat/regulator.

Electric Oven Components

Your electric oven is made of many components & the following are just a sample with some issues that each can have and what will happen if they fail.

Oven Fan

My oven is not heating enough.

Fault: Oven Fan failed or reduced spin speed

 

Oven Element

My Oven trips the Electric

Fault: Oven element failed

 

 

Oven Thermostat

Your Oven is Over heating.

Fault: Oven Thermostat failed.

 

Oven Clock

Your oven will appear dead and will not work.

Fault: Automatic clock function failed.

 

 

 

Oven Selector

Your oven will not function correctly.

Fault: Switch Can heat up and melt over time.

            Washing Machine doesn't drain?

            Please first check your drainage filter on the bottom of the washer. There could be debris such as coins stuck which can cause malfunction. If there is no blockage or the problems still persist when removed call Appliance Repairman and we will come and get your machine draining again.

            Washing Machine isn't spinning?

            Are there only one or two items in the machine? With modern technology, some machines do not spin with lighter loads or if overloaded. Please try with additional items or less first and if the problem continues please call Appliance Repairman

            Oven is not working?

            Is the clock flashing? If so, please set the time of day on the clock and/or change the settings to manual. This is a common problem that is easily fixed. If however, the problem persists please call Appliance Repairman

            Dishwasher does not drain!

            Please check the drain for any blockages. If there is no blockage or the problems still persist when removed, call Appliance Repairman for guaranteed, speedy repairs.

            Electric hob is not working

            Check if the light is on at the power source. If it is not there may be a problem with the consumer unit and the switch is tripped. Reset & see if working. If not call Appliance repairman.
